Dayan Lake

Dayan Lake
Location Bayan-Ölgii Province, Mongolia
Coordinates 48°21′47″N 88°49′26″E / 48.363°N 88.824°E / 48.363; 88.824Coordinates: 48°21′47″N 88°49′26″E / 48.363°N 88.824°E / 48.363; 88.824
Lake type Freshwater Lake
Max. length 18 km (11 mi)
Max. width 9 km (5.6 mi)
Surface area 67 km2 (26 sq mi)
Average depth 2.2 m (7 ft 3 in)
Max. depth 4 m (13 ft)
Water volume 0.157 km3 (127,000 acre⋅ft)
Surface elevation 2,230 m (7,320 ft)

Dayan Lake (Mongolian:Даян нуур) is a freshwater lake located in Bayan-Ölgii Province, Mongolia.

Description

The lake borders the north-western side of the Öndör Khairkhan Mountain range. Lakeside small areas of deciduous forest. From the lake originate a tributary of the Khovd River. The lake sits 2,232 meters above sea level, covering an area of 67 km2.[1]
